Output d643bb17955108a9d58ac1199f1d998bcfc1c4ccb365b6ed6594c6293d9985b4:3

value
3221242541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d718aaae2061ea8a12928fc1fe51772370fce9a OP_EQUAL
address
3BfhbU2aRiZ5jYKCEK4TUqqrN38Ae7csh9
transaction
d643bb17955108a9d58ac1199f1d998bcfc1c4ccb365b6ed6594c6293d9985b4
spent
true